@charset "utf-8";
*{margin:0px; padding:0px;}
body{background-color:#ffffff; text-align:justify; line-height:20px;font-family:"Arial", Gadget, sans-serif; font-size:12px;}
#wrapper{width:1120px; height:auto; margin:0 auto;}
#header{width:994px; height:135px;margin:0 auto;margin-top:13px;}
#top{width:994px; height:91px;}
#logo{width:333px; height:80px; margin-left:40px; float:left;}
#navtop{-moz-border-radius:5px;border-radius:5px;-webkit-border-radius:5px;behavior:url(css/border-radius.htc); width:442px; height:34px; border:1px solid #cdcdcd; float:right; background-color:#e8e8e8; margin-top:40px; margin-right:45px;} 
#navtopleft{width:260px; float:left; height:34px; margin-left:15px;}
#navtopleft ul{ margin:0px; padding:0px;}
#navtopleft ul li{float:left;font-family:Verdana, Geneva, sans-serif; font-size:11px; line-height:34px; list-style-type:none; margin-right:20px;}
.topnav{color:#6a6969; text-decoration:none;}
.topnav:hover{text-decoration:underline;}
#navtopright{width:102px; float:right; height:21px; margin-right:15px; margin-top:7px;}
#sm_twitter{width:21px; height:21px; margin-right:10px; float:left;}
#sm_facebook{width:21px; height:21px; margin-right:10px; float:left;}
#flag{width:40px; height:21px; float:right;}
#navbot{-moz-border-radius:7px;border-radius:7px;-webkit-border-radius:7px;behavior:url(css/border-radius.htc); -moz-box-shadow:3px 3px 3px #d1d1d2; /* Firefox */behavior:url(css/shadow.htc);-webkit-box-shadow:3px 3px 3px #d1d1d2; /* Safari, Chrome */box-shadow:3px 3px 3px #d1d1d2; /* CSS3 */ width:943px; height:34px; border:1px solid #ffffff; margin-top:10px; background-image:url(../images/navbotbg.png); background-repeat:repeat-x;margin:0 auto;}
#navbot ul{margin:0px; padding:0px; margin-left:15px;}
#navbot ul li{float:left;font-family:Verdana, Geneva, sans-serif; font-size:12px; line-height:34px; list-style-type:none; margin-right:30px; margin-left:30px; font-weight:bold;}
.botnav{color:#ffffff; text-decoration:none;}
.botnav:hover{text-decoration:none; color:#fffc00;}
#container{width:910px; height:auto; background-color:#FFF; margin:0 auto;margin-top:20px;}
#containerleft{float:left; width:1px; margin-right:9px; background-color:#f5efe0;}
#containerright{float:right; width:900px; margin-top:10px;}
.clr{clear:both;}
#gatewaytext{width:994px;height:62px; margin:0 auto;}
.gateway{ font-family:Verdana, Geneva, sans-serif; font-size:14px; color:#6b6b6b; line-height:60px; font-weight:bold;}
#lr{width:118px; height:52px; float:left; margin-left:25px; margin-top:4px;}
#gateway{width:100%; background-color:#eeeeee; height:62px;}
#bank{width:118px; height:52px; float:left; margin-left:25px; margin-top:4px;}
#twitter{width:24px; height:24px; float:right; margin-right:10px; margin-top:20px;}
#facebook{width:24px; height:24px; float:right; margin-top:20px;}
#footer{width:100%; background-color:#dadada; height:35px; color:#666; text-align:center; font-family:Verdana, Geneva, sans-serif; font-size:9px; line-height:35px;}
.heading{font-size:13px;font-weight:bold;color:#738c21; line-height:18px;}
.heading1{font-size:13px;font-weight:bold;color:#0181c5; line-height:18px;}
.dots{line-height:3px; border-top:1px dotted; margin-bottom:6px;}
.company{color:#dc7510;font-size:20px; font-weight:bold; letter-spacing:1px;}

.introduction{color:#010717;font-size:12px; font-weight:bold; letter-spacing:1px;}


.whyjoin{color:#010717;font-size:12px; font-weight:bold; letter-spacing:1px;}


.howjoin{color:#010717;font-size:12px; font-weight:bold; letter-spacing:1px;}


.rules{color:#010717;font-size:12px; font-weight:bold; letter-spacing:1px;}


.marketing{color:#010717;font-size:12px; font-weight:bold; letter-spacing:1px;}


.memberincome{color:#F50617;font-size:12px; font-weight:bold; letter-spacing:1px;}


.subagentincome{color:#F50617;font-size:12px; font-weight:bold; letter-spacing:1px;}


.agentincome{color:#F50617;font-size:12px; font-weight:bold; letter-spacing:1px;}


.clientbenefit{color:#F50617;font-size:12px; font-weight:bold; letter-spacing:1px;}



.profile{color:#198607;font-size:16px; font-weight:bold; letter-spacing:1px;}
.heading2{font-size:13px;font-weight:bold;color:#937769; line-height:18px; margin-left:10px;}
#table{width:900px; height:auto; background-image:url(../images/tab_bg.jpg); background-repeat:no-repeat; background-position:center;}
#tabcol1{width:224px; background-color:#929291; color:#FFF; font-size:13px; height:35px; line-height:35px; text-align:center; font-weight:bold; font-family:Verdana, Geneva, sans-serif}
#tabcol2{width:169px; background-color:#e27008; color:#FFF; font-size:13px; height:35px; line-height:25px; text-align:center; font-weight:bold; font-family:Verdana, Geneva, sans-serif}
#tabcol3{width:169px; background-color:#46a1c1; color:#FFF; font-size:13px; height:35px; line-height:25px; text-align:center; font-weight:bold; font-family:Verdana, Geneva, sans-serif}
#tabcol4{width:169px; background-color:#a35920; color:#FFF; font-size:13px; height:35px; line-height:25px; text-align:center; font-weight:bold; font-family:Verdana, Geneva, sans-serif}
#tabcol5{width:169px; background-color:#87776f; color:#FFF; font-size:13px; height:35px; line-height:25px; text-align:center; font-weight:bold; font-family:Verdana, Geneva, sans-serif}
.tabcol1bg{line-height:20px; border-bottom:1px solid #cccaca;font-family:Verdana, Geneva, sans-serif; padding:10px;}
.tabcol2bg{background-color:#e27008; line-height:20px; text-align:center; color:#FFF; border-bottom:1px solid #f17f19; font-weight:bold; font-family:Verdana, Geneva, sans-serif;filter:alpha(opacity=70); opacity:0.7;padding:10px;}
.tabcol3bg{background-color:#46a1c1; line-height:20px; text-align:center; color:#FFF; border-bottom:1px solid #55b4d6; font-weight:bold; font-family:Verdana, Geneva, sans-serif;filter:alpha(opacity=70); opacity:0.7;padding:10px;}
.tabcol4bg{background-color:#a35920;line-height:20px; text-align:center; color:#FFF; border-bottom:1px solid #b5682e; font-weight:bold; font-family:Verdana, Geneva, sans-serif;filter:alpha(opacity=70); opacity:0.7;padding:10px;}
.tabcol5bg{background-color:#87776f;line-height:20px; text-align:center; color:#FFF; border-bottom:1px solid #9d8a80; font-weight:bold; font-family:Verdana, Geneva, sans-serif;filter:alpha(opacity=70); opacity:0.7;padding:10px;}
.offerheading{background-color:#46a1c1; line-height:20px; text-align:center; color:#FFF; border-bottom:1px solid #55b4d6; font-family:Verdana, Geneva, sans-serif;filter:alpha(opacity=70); opacity:0.7;padding:10px; font-size:18px}
#tab2cap{background-color:#e27008;width:169px; height:10px;-moz-border-radius:10px 10px 0 0;border-radius:10px 10px 0 0;-webkit-border-radius:10px 10px 0 0;behavior:url(css/border-radius.htc);}
#tab3cap{background-color:#46a1c1;width:169px; height:10px;-moz-border-radius:10px 10px 0 0;border-radius:10px 10px 0 0;-webkit-border-radius:10px 10px 0 0;behavior:url(css/border-radius.htc);}
#tab4cap{background-color:#a35920;width:169px; height:10px;-moz-border-radius:10px 10px 0 0;border-radius:10px 10px 0 00;-webkit-border-radius:10px 10px 0 0;behavior:url(css/border-radius.htc);}
#tab5cap{background-color:#87776f;width:169px; height:10px;-moz-border-radius:10px 10px 0 0;border-radius:10px 10px 0 0;-webkit-border-radius:10px 10px 0 0;behavior:url(css/border-radius.htc);}
.red{color:#F30;}
.submit{background-image:url(../images/btn_submit.png); width:60px; height:27px; border:0px;}
#popup{width:550px; height:auto;}
.gray{color:#999; font-style:italic; font-weight:bold;}

#next{  width:50px; height:30px; float:right; margin-left:5px; margin-top:1px; margin-right:5px;}
